Output e306bc8dc7d7245246bb05bff91d6efea99fe091a37fb1aebf8d617fdb6f9dea:0

value
2546192
script pubkey
OP_0 OP_PUSHBYTES_20 e2859f1a9ed7bdf4ec9fc72f3a77f89c609d6b70
address
bc1qu2ze7x57677lfmylcuhn5alcn3sf66ms2kc2am
transaction
e306bc8dc7d7245246bb05bff91d6efea99fe091a37fb1aebf8d617fdb6f9dea